Firms stockpiled $8 billion of goods to avoid Brexit disruption

A survey by the U.K.'s Office for National Statistics found that local firms stockpiled an estimated £6.6 billion ($8.3 billion) worth of goods in the first quarter to avoid Brexit-related delays, shortages or price hikes, Yahoo News reported. The U.K. Warehousing Association said that Brexit-related uncertainty caused a shortage of storage space around big cities with three-quarters of warehouses filled up in the middle of January.
